<v Speaker 1>Welcome to the final week of the regular season. Addie

0:05:47.240 --> 0:05:50.560
<v Speaker 1>Glave here with your Week eighteen game preview. The ten

0:05:50.600 --> 0:05:53.080
<v Speaker 1>and six Buffalo Bills will be taking on the four

0:05:53.160 --> 0:05:56.480
<v Speaker 1>and twelve New York Jets. The FC East Division title

0:05:56.640 --> 0:05:59.000
<v Speaker 1>is on the line, and with the win, the AFC

0:05:59.160 --> 0:06:02.320
<v Speaker 1>East belongs to Buffalo. It would mark the first time

0:06:02.360 --> 0:06:05.840
<v Speaker 1>winning the East in consecutive seasons since the Bills did

0:06:05.839 --> 0:06:08.240
<v Speaker 1>it four years in a row from nineteen eighty eight

0:06:08.240 --> 0:06:11.560
<v Speaker 1>to nineteen ninety one. While the Jets only have four wins,

0:06:11.600 --> 0:06:13.880
<v Speaker 1>they have been tough to beat over the last few

0:06:13.880 --> 0:06:16.440
<v Speaker 1>weeks and went tot to toe with the defending Super

0:06:16.480 --> 0:06:20.039
<v Speaker 1>Bowl champions, losing by a last minute touchdown. The Jets

0:06:20.080 --> 0:06:23.359
<v Speaker 1>average eighteen point eight points per game, which ranks twenty fifth,

0:06:23.360 --> 0:06:26.279
<v Speaker 1>and average three hundred and twenty two total yards per game,

0:06:26.400 --> 0:06:29.400
<v Speaker 1>good for twenty first in the NFL. Their most productive

0:06:29.400 --> 0:06:32.719
<v Speaker 1>weapon is running back Michael Carter, who has nine hundred

0:06:32.720 --> 0:06:35.599
<v Speaker 1>and forty five sperma yards and four rushing touchdowns. The

0:06:35.680 --> 0:06:38.440
<v Speaker 1>Jets defense is allowing an average of close to thirty

0:06:38.440 --> 0:06:41.760
<v Speaker 1>points and three hundred and ninety six total yards a game,

0:06:42.000 --> 0:06:44.839
<v Speaker 1>both of which are the worst in the NFL. The Bills,

0:06:44.880 --> 0:06:47.480
<v Speaker 1>on the other hand, are averaging close to thirty points

0:06:47.480 --> 0:06:49.880
<v Speaker 1>a game, sitting at twenty eight and a half, which

0:06:49.920 --> 0:06:53.760
<v Speaker 1>is good for third best. Josh Allen has forty total touchdowns,

0:06:53.920 --> 0:06:56.440
<v Speaker 1>which is the second most in the NFL. The Bills

0:06:56.480 --> 0:06:59.600
<v Speaker 1>also lead the NFL with a plus one seventy seven

0:06:59.600 --> 0:07:02.440
<v Speaker 1>point frential, which is on pace to be the highest

0:07:02.640 --> 0:07:06.920
<v Speaker 1>enfranchise history. Buffalo's defense continues to be toughest one by

0:07:06.960 --> 0:07:09.680
<v Speaker 1>allowing just seventeen points and two hundred and eighty six

0:07:09.760 --> 0:07:12.560
<v Speaker 1>yards per game, both ranked top two in the NFL.

0:07:12.800 --> 0:07:16.080
<v Speaker 1>They've allowed only eleven passing touchdowns so far this season,

0:07:16.280 --> 0:07:18.679
<v Speaker 1>which is the lowest amount in the league. The Bills

0:07:18.760 --> 0:07:21.520
<v Speaker 1>leave the series against the Jets with sixty six wins

0:07:21.560 --> 0:07:25.320
<v Speaker 1>and fifty six losses. With another win, they'll also sweep

0:07:25.400 --> 0:07:28.520
<v Speaker 1>the Jets for the second straight season. That's this week's

0:07:28.560 --> 0:07:32.800
